Output 1b95e14cfd145b0e6223c4aff33c718d0328236a6ab94633d50080902acafd13:3

value
20510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ed0381b98d81cbdcfe19f1b9e797030ab9aea00d OP_EQUAL
address
3PJEGfEMsBuZDHwbuq9VMryUfXenDeEw3m
transaction
1b95e14cfd145b0e6223c4aff33c718d0328236a6ab94633d50080902acafd13
spent
true